KYRO OYJ ABP'S TAMGLASS EXPANDS ITS OPERATIONS IN SOUTH AMERICA Tamglass Ltd. Oy, a member of the Kyro Group, will expand its operations in South America by establishing a new company and commencing the manufacture of safety glass production lines and machinery in Brazil. The registration of the new company, Tamglass South America Ltda., has been approved by the Government and the state where the company will be located. Following the establishment of the new production plant, located in Sao Paulo, Tamglass will have machine production on three continents. "Strengthening our market position in South America is a significant part of Tamglass' global growth strategy", says Tamglass President and CEO Pentti Yliheljo. "As a large country, Brazil presents an interesting, growing market area. The demand for flat glass in Brazil has increased by some 20% annually. Local manufacturing facilitates customers' financing arrangements and reduces currency risks; furthermore, Brazil is a natural channel for reaching other Mercosur countries". Tamglass South America Ltda. will focus on manufacturing and selling flat tempering lines and bending furnaces particularly for the needs of architectural glass manufacturers in Brazil. Company will also be in charge of the installation and service of Tamglass' products in the entire Mercosur area. The Managing Director and a minority shareholder of the new company will be Mr Jean-Paul Clément, the previous owner and director of Jepac Ltda. which company has acted as Tamglass' agent for several years. Jepac has manufactured and delivered small tempering lines to over 80 customers. These lines are expected to be replaced with new technology in the near future. The new production unit will start manufacturing safety glass machines by mid-August this year, and first deliveries will be carried out at the end of the year. Tamglass designs and manufactures safety glass machinery and production lines for the architectural and automotive glass industries. Safety glass is tempered or laminated glass. Tamglass has sales offices, production plants and service units in several European and Asian countries and in North America. The company employs approximately 400 persons. During its 30-year history, Tamglass has delivered more than 1,100 safety glass production lines to over 70 countries.
